According to our (Global Info Research) latest study, the global Battery Pack Cooling Valve Actuator System market size was valued at US$ 424 million in 2025 and is forecast to a readjusted size of US$ 738 million by 2032 with a CAGR of 8.3% during review period.
Battery pack cooling valve actuator systems are electromechanical components that control coolant flow within electric vehicle battery thermal management architectures. These systems regulate movement of coolant between battery packs, chillers, bypass routes, and cooling branches under varying vehicle operating conditions. Unlike passive thermal components, these actuator systems actively adjust valve positions based on real-time temperature data, enabling precise thermal regulation that directly impacts charging speed, battery lifespan, and pack safety. Key types include switching valves, proportional coolant valves, shut-off valves, and integrated valve assemblies. Actuation technologies include electric motor actuators, solenoid actuators, and stepper actuators. From a value chain perspective, upstream includes electric motor manufacturers, solenoid coil suppliers, position sensor producers, and controller/PCB fabricators; midstream involves actuator assembly, valve integration, software/calibration, and quality testing; downstream demand spans EV OEMs (battery electric passenger cars, plug-in hybrids, electric buses, electric trucks), Tier 1 thermal module suppliers, and replacement aftermarket. In 2025, the average selling price is approximately US$40 per unit, global sales volume is about 10.3 million units, and gross margins generally range from 20% to 35%, driven by motor and solenoid costs, precision gearing requirements, and functional safety validation expenses.
The battery pack cooling valve actuator system market is experiencing rapid growth driven by the shift toward higher energy density batteries and ultra-fast charging capabilities. As EV battery packs carry higher thermal loads, the need for precise coolant routing control has intensified. OEMs are moving beyond simple on-off valves toward proportional and multi-way valve actuators capable of fine-grained flow distribution across multiple cooling branches.
System Integration as a Key Industry Driver
Thermal management architectures are becoming increasingly integrated. Rather than sourcing individual valves and actuators separately, OEMs are adopting integrated thermal modules that consolidate multiple components—valves, actuators, pumps, and sensors—into single subassemblies. Integrated solutions simplify vehicle assembly, reduce weight and cost, and improve thermal system efficiency. Compact packaging requirements are driving demand for smaller, lighter actuators capable of fitting into tightly constrained engine compartments.
Diversity of Actuator Technologies
Electric motor actuators currently lead the market. Compared to solenoid and stepper actuator alternatives, electric motor actuators offer smoother actuation, better flow precision, and greater reliability over extended service life. However, specific applications drive demand for each technology—stepper actuators excel in applications requiring precise incremental positioning, while solenoid actuators offer cost advantages for simpler on-off functions.
